Creative Dance - This is an excellent program for younger dancers ages 3-6. Students will be introduced to the basic fundamentals of classical dance (tap and ballet) in a setting that is expressive, and imaginative. Sources such as shapes, sounds, and story telling techniques are used as tools for learning and retaining information. A great introduction to dance and basic movement. Tai Chi, the Chinese moving meditation, is an exercise building balance, strength, and flexibility. Tai Chi enables students to work through and improve any physical limitation in a safe environment. Tai Chi classes have allowed former and current students of Dance Technics to improve certain conditions such as arthritis, and multiple sclerosis. At Dance Technics we teach Yang 24 Postures Simplified. Hip Hop classes incorporate the fundamentals of contemporary funk through various popping, breaking, and flexing techniques. All warm-ups include stretches emphasizing strength, flexibility, endurance, and musicality. Dance choreography is influenced by music videos, films, and Broadway shows. Tap - Jazz Tap is the primary tap technique taught at Dance Technics. Most recognized by dancers such as Gregory Hines and Sammy Davis Jr., jazz tap focuses on the interpretation and progression of various rhythms and sounds. Other techniques such as turns, jumps, and smooth footwork are also incorporated. Jazz classes at Dance Technics incorporate the techniques of many great jazz masters and choreographers. Warm-ups are influenced by pioneers such as Luigi and Gus Giordano. Jazz combinations reflect the work of choreographers such as Bob Fosse and Jerome Robbins. Jazz classes at Dance Technics are a wonderful combination of traditional, contemporary, and funky jazz. Ballet and Pointe classes combine French and Italian technique and terminology. Students build foundation through barre exercises, centre tondu, waltz rhythms, across the floor allegros, and centre adagio combinations. Ballet classes at Dance Technics focus on increasing strength while allowing students to develop balance, poise, classical lines, and artistic expression. Pointe work is designed for dancers ages 12 and up. Yoga classes focus on nurturing muscular flexibility without force. Students will ease into postures through various meditative and breathing exercises. Body awareness is the ultimate learning tool in this class! Ideal for anyone who wants to relax and exercise safely. Pilates classes promote core conditioning through stabilizing the abdomen and spine. Various exercises are executed to improve posture, flexibility, balance, and overall strength. Muscles become developed and lengthened as opposed to building bulk. Authentic Partner Dances Include the Following: Salsa - also known as mambo, originates from Cuba. Interpretation of rhythm, syncopation of footwork, and turning sequences are incorporated with partnering technique. Argentine Tango - Passionate and elegant, students will become more in tune with their partner through learning the way of walking. More intricate patterns include ochos, secadas, boleos, ganchos, planeos, and molientes. There are many different rhythms of tango danced in Buenos Aires. At Dance Technics, we focus primarily on Pugliese, and Milonga Traspie. Other Authentic Latin Dances taught at Dance Technics are Merengue and Bachata. American Partner Dances taught at Dance Technics include Swing, West Coast Swing, and Hustle. Swing - Fast, energetic, and fun, Swing gained popularity during the Big Band Era with musicians such as Count Basie, and Glenn Miller. Swing can also be danced to 50's Rock N Roll music. Swing made a big come back in the late 1990's with bands such as the Cherry Poppin' Daddies, Big Bad Voodoo Daddy, and the Brian Setzer Orchestra. Swing classes are available for children, teens, and adults. West Coast Swing originates from California and the American Band Stand. A smoother, sleeker style of Swing, West Coast Swing is adaptable to any kind of music. Most often it is danced to rhythm and blues, jazz, and dance pop music.
